Khalida Popalzi: I Will Continue Fight for the Participation of the Afghan Women's Football Team in Global Competitions

Zan News: Khalida Popalzi, former captain of the Afghanistan women's national football team, says that she will continue her fight to secure a place for the Afghan women's team in international competitions. She has called on FIFA to create conditions that allow Afghan players to participate in global tournaments without being tied to a federation controlled by the Taliban.
In an interview with BBC News, Popalzi emphasized that over the past three years she has made extensive efforts to persuade FIFA, yet she has not received a clear response from the organization.
She stated: "If FIFA believes in justice and gender equality, it must find a way for Afghan women to take part in global competitions."
With the approaching qualifiers for the 2026 AFC Women's Asian Cup, which could also pave the way for World Cup participation, Popalzi expressed hope that FIFA will provide a special quota to allow Afghanistan's team the opportunity to compete.
She underscored that the participation of Afghan women in international competitions is not merely a sports issue but also a powerful message about the situation of women in Afghanistan.
Popalzi added: "Football is not just a game; it’s a way to fight against being overlooked. If we make our presence known on the international stage, we will show the women inside Afghanistan that they have not been forgotten."
This comes as the Taliban, after regaining power, banned women's sports activities and assumed control of the Afghanistan Football Federation. As a result, the national women's football team—many members living abroad—has been deprived of the opportunity to participate in international competitions.
